During the flood the Red Cow was the Army’s HQ on the Island for ‘Operation Canute’. The pub was built on slightly higher ground and had remained dry. So it was here the army set up their HQ and sandbags were filled by soldiers and islanders then transported to the breaches before the next tide.

Because of its role during the flood the name was later changed to The King Canute.
